The object of the work was to examine the case of linking emotional intelligence to nurses' performance. The research was quantitative and was done on a sample of 98 nurses in a maternity hospital in Athens. On average, the sample had a positive and consistent response to the dimension of emotional intelligence of the nursing staff, while the same was true with the dimension of the evaluation of the performance of the nursing staff which was positive. The two dimensions had a statistically significant and low positive relationship with each other, a finding that means that when emotional intelligence increases, performance appraisal increases and vice versa, to a low degree determined by the size of their correlation index (rho = 0 , 26). In any case, it is important that the management of a health unit be able to limit the emotional charge of nurses. In this way the working efficiency of the nurses can be maximized.
